Wadi Al Hasa Safety & Weather

Wadi Al Hasa is a natural water canyon. Conditions can change, and the safest route is always the one confirmed for the actual day.

Flash-flood risk

Rainfall in the wider catchment can affect canyon conditions. Never enter when there is a meaningful flash-flood risk or when local authorities and guides advise against access.

Water & terrain

Expect wet feet, uneven stones and slippery sections. Water depth changes. Wear suitable footwear, keep valuables protected and follow your guide’s route instructions.

Fitness

The short route is designed to be more accessible than the longer hike, but every participant should be able to walk over uneven ground and through water. Tell us in advance about mobility limitations or concerns.

Children & families

Suitability depends on the child, route and conditions on the day. Contact us with ages and experience so the local team can recommend the appropriate option.

Cancellation for safety

We may alter, postpone or cancel a canyon activity when conditions are unsafe. A successful booking is not a promise to ignore weather — it is a plan that remains subject to safe operating conditions.
